Understanding the Core Mechanics of Social Betting Platforms

Social betting platforms differ significantly from conventional online casinos. The key distinction lies in the integration of social features – the ability to connect with other players, share bets, and discuss strategies in real-time. This creates a more engaging and interactive experience, transforming gambling from a solitary activity into a communal one. Platforms aim to foster a sense of community, encouraging users to participate not just in wagering, but also in discussions and shared experiences. This emphasis on social interaction can be a strong draw for players seeking a more dynamic and engaging form of entertainment. The interface is designed to prioritize sharing and feedback, often mimicking the structure of social media networks.

The Role of Virtual Currency and Gamification

Many platforms utilize virtual currency systems, allowing users to engage in simulated betting without risking real money. This introductory phase serves as a learning tool and a way to build familiarity with the platform's mechanics. Gamification elements, such as leaderboards, badges, and challenges, further enhance engagement and encourage continued participation. These features tap into the psychological principles of reward and recognition, motivating players to stay active and involved. The use of virtual currencies provides a less risky entry point for new users, allowing them to understand the platform’s features without immediate financial commitment. It’s a method to build confidence and engagement before transitioning to real-money betting, if they choose to do so.

Potential Risks and Concerns Associated with Social Betting

Despite the benefits, social betting platforms present several potential risks that require careful consideration. One of the most significant concerns is the increased risk of developing problematic gambling behavior. The social pressure to participate, the constant exposure to betting opportunities, and the gamified nature of the platforms can all contribute to addictive tendencies. The sense of community and the desire to fit in can lead individuals to bet more than they can afford or to chase losses in an attempt to regain social standing within the group. The gamification elements, designed to increase engagement, can also inadvertently reinforce compulsive behavior. Platforms must prioritize responsible gaming features and provide resources for players who may be struggling with addiction.

The Influence of Peer Pressure and "Social Contagion"

Peer pressure and "social contagion" are particularly potent risks within these communities. Observing others celebrating wins and sharing their successes can create a distorted perception of the likelihood of winning and encourage individuals to take greater risks. The fear of missing out (FOMO) can also drive impulsive betting decisions. It’s crucial for users to recognize these psychological influences and to avoid making decisions based solely on the actions of others. Maintaining a clear understanding of personal financial limits and resisting the urge to chase losses are essential for responsible engagement. The sharing of betting slips and win/loss records can inadvertently fuel competitive behavior and encourage reckless wagering.

The Importance of Responsible Gaming Practices on Platforms like rainbet

The integration of responsible gaming practices is paramount for any social betting platform. These practices should encompass a range of measures, including de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to information about responsible gambling resources. Deposit limits allow users to control the amount of money they can deposit into their accounts, preventing excessive spending. Loss limits help to curb chasing behaviors by automatically restricting further betting once a certain amount of money has been lost. Self-exclusion options enable users to voluntarily ban themselves from the platform for a specified period, providing a cooling-off period and an opportunity to reassess their gambling habits. Platforms should actively promote these tools and make them easily accessible to all users.

The Regulatory Landscape and Future Outlook

The regulatory landscape for social betting platforms is still evolving. Many jurisdictions are grappling with how to classify and regulate these novel forms of gambling. Traditional gambling regulations may not be fully applicable to platforms that emphasize social interaction and virtual currency. A key challenge for regulators is to strike a balance between protecting consumers and fostering innovation. Overly restrictive regulations could stifle the growth of the industry, while lax regulations could expose users to unacceptable risks. International collaboration and the development of consistent regulatory standards are essential for ensuring a safe and sustainable environment for social betting. The future of these platforms will depend on their ability to adapt to evolving regulations and to demonstrate a commitment to responsible gaming practices. The effective implementation of safeguards will be central to securing wide-scale acceptance.
